Grouting services involve the application of a specialized mixture called grout to fill gaps, cracks, and joints in various surfaces. This process helps to create a seamless and stable barrier that prevents water, dirt, and debris from penetrating the structure. Proper grouting not only enhances the appearance of tiled surfaces but also reinforces their durability, making them less prone to damage over time. Service providers typically prepare the area, apply the grout evenly, and ensure a clean finish that restores the surface’s integrity.
Many common problems can be addressed with professional grouting services. Over time, grout lines can crack, crumble, or become discolored due to exposure to moisture and regular wear. These issues can lead to leaks, mold growth, and further deterioration of the underlying materials. Regrouting or fresh grout application can effectively seal these vulnerabilities, preventing water infiltration and maintaining the surface’s strength. This service is often recommended when existing grout shows signs of damage or when installing new tiles to ensure a long-lasting, professional finish.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or grout repairs or sealing range from $100 to $300.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for small areas or touch-ups. Larger or more complex repairs may cost more depending on the scope.
Standard Regrouting - most standard regrouting projects cost between $250 and $600. These are common for bathrooms and kitchens with moderate tile areas, with prices varying based on tile size and condition.
Full Grout Replacement - complete removal and replacement of grout for larger areas can range from $1,000 to $3,000. Many projects in this category are sizable but manageable, while very large or intricate jobs can push costs higher.
Commercial or Extensive Projects - large-scale or commercial grout work may exceed $5,000, especially for extensive areas or specialized materials. Such projects are less frequent and typically involve more complex planning and labor.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of surfaces can be treated with grouting services? Grouting services can be applied to a variety of surfaces including tile, stone, concrete, and masonry to fill gaps and improve durability.
How do professionals prepare surfaces for grouting? Local contractors typically clean and inspect the area, remove old or damaged grout, and ensure the surface is ready for a new, secure application.
Can grouting services help with repairs or only new installations? Grouting services are suitable for both repairing existing gaps and installing new grout in fresh applications to ensure stability and appearance.
What are common signs that grout needs to be replaced or repaired? Cracking, crumbling, discoloration, or missing sections of grout are indicators that professional grouting services may be needed.
